59 North Street, Leichhardt NSW 2040 "Cosmopolitan Living!" $985,000 Listing history: 14 Jul, 2009 22 Aug, 2010 18 Oct, 2010 3 2 2 Listing ID: 9835936 Other properties for sale near 59 North Street, Leichhardt NSW 2040 68 MOORE STREET, Leichhardt NSW 2040 351 Parramatta Road, Leichhardt NSW 2040 87 Allen Street, Leichhardt NSW 2040 Location THIS PROPERTY WAS WITHDRAWN Enquiry about this property Name* Email* Phone* Message* Send me regular newsletters from Homehound Have agents get in touch about similar properties within the area What is 8 + 20?* Receive email alerts for properties like this Email alerts Email* Send me regular newsletters from Homehound. Have agents get in touch about similar properties within the area What is 8 + 20?*